A viewpoint on rational and irrational fixed-drug combinations.

Summary
Drug combinations for epilepsy can be beneficial or detrimental. Lamotrigine and carbamazepine showed negative interactions, while lamotrigine and valproate showed promise for treating drug-resistant epilepsy.
Area of Science:
- Pharmacology
- Neurology
- Clinical Pharmacy
Background:
- Approximately 30% of epilepsy patients exhibit resistance to monotherapy, necessitating research into effective drug combinations.
- This review critically examines beneficial and irrational antiepileptic drug (AED) combinations from both experimental and clinical perspectives.
- Focus is placed on synergistic, additive, or antagonistic effects, including anticonvulsant and neurotoxic outcomes, alongside pharmacokinetic data.
Purpose of the Study:
- To evaluate the efficacy and safety of combined antiepileptic drug therapies.
- To identify optimal and suboptimal drug pairings for epilepsy management.
- To provide evidence-based recommendations for clinical practice regarding AED polypharmacy.
Main Methods:
- Systematic review of experimental studies assessing AED interactions (synergy, additivity, antagonism).
- Analysis of clinical data from studies involving significant patient cohorts, excluding case reports.
- Consideration of anticonvulsant effects, neurotoxicity, and pharmacokinetic profiles of drug combinations.
Main Results:
- Experimental data suggest negative interactions between lamotrigine and carbamazepine, lamotrigine and oxcarbazepine, and oxcarbazepine and phenytoin.
- Clinical reports offer mixed conclusions regarding the lamotrigine-carbamazepine combination.
- Positive experimental and clinical evidence supports combinations such as lamotrigine+valproate, carbamazepine+valproate, and levetiracetam+valproate.
Conclusions:
- While experimental data provide valuable insights, clinical evaluation is crucial due to limitations such as animal models and acute drug administration.
- Lamotrigine+valproate combination shows potential for clinical recommendation.
- Several AED combinations demonstrate promise for improving outcomes in drug-resistant epilepsy, warranting further clinical investigation.

Combined Effects of Drugs: Synergism
6.9K
Synergism is a useful mechanism where combining two or more drugs is more effective than each constituent used alone. Such combinations are also called supra-additive interactions. The drugs collectively enhance the final therapeutic effect by acting on different targets. Another advantage is that the low dose of each constituent drug is sufficient to achieve the desired effect. This helps reduce the duration of therapy and lower the adverse effects of these drugs.

Combined Effects of Drugs: Antagonism
11.8K
The combined effects of drugs can result in various interactions, of which an important type is antagonism. Antagonism is a mechanism where one drug inhibits or counteracts the effects of another drug. Antagonism can occur through various means, including receptor binding, allosteric modulation, functional interaction, chemical reactions, and pharmacokinetic processes.

Fixed Action Patterns
17.7K
A fixed action pattern (FAP) is a specific, hard-wired sequence of behaviors that occurs in response to an external stimulus, called a sign stimulus. The behavior is “fixed” because it is essentially unchangeable—proceeding similarly across individuals of a species every time it occurs.
